Let’s be honest, most small living rooms are a right nightmare to layout. You’ve got the radiator in one spot, the window in another, and suddenly your 50-inch telly is blocking the walkway or making the place feel like a storage cupboard. I’ve spent years in the workshop and out on deliveries, and the amount of times I’ve seen a massive rectangular unit suffocating a tiny lounge is unreal.
It’s just bad planning.
That’s where a proper corner unit comes in. It’s about reclaiming that “dead” space in the corner that usually just collects dust or a stray toy. By tucking the screen back, you open up the floor. It makes the whole room breathe. Plus, if you’ve got kids running about, having the TV tucked away means fewer bumped heads on sharp corners sticking out into the room.
I always tell people to stick with solid oak. Yeah, it’s heavy. You’ll need a hand to move it, mind you. But it’s “buy it once” furniture. Most of the cheap stuff you see online looks alright in the photos but feels like cardboard when you actually touch it. For 2025, the trend is moving away from those chunky, overbearing designs. People want cleaner lines—something that looks modern but still has that warmth only real wood gives you. You still need the holes for the cables and room for the Sky box or the PlayStation, but you don’t want the unit to look like a hulking beast in the corner of the room.
Me and the team always say that the way these units fit into the wall are great for hiding the “spaghetti” of wires that usually ruins the look of a nice room. Just make sure you measure twice. I can’t tell you how many people forget to check the depth, and then they’re surprised when it sticks out further than they thought.

Corner TV Units vs. The Alternatives
| Feature | Solid Oak Corner Unit | Flat-pack MDF Unit | Wall Mounting |
|---|---|---|---|
| Durability | Lasts decades. Kid-proof. | Screws come loose. Chips easily. | Depends on your wall/bracket. |
| Storage | Proper cupboards for “bits and bobs”. | Usually flimsy shelves. | None. You’ll need a shelf anyway. |
| Maintenance | Bit of wax now and then. Sorted. | Can’t really fix it once it peels. | Dusting behind the TV is a faff. |
| Stability | Won’t tip over easily. | Can be a bit wobbly. | Very secure if done right. |
Common Questions I Get Asked
Will my 55-inch TV fit on a corner unit? Usually, yes, but the edges of the TV might overhang the sides of the unit. It doesn’t look bad, but you’ve got to make sure the “feet” of the TV sit firmly on the top surface. Always check the width of your TV stand before buying.
Is oak too dark for a small room? Not at all. A light or natural oak actually reflects a bit of light. It’s much better than a dark “walnut” finish or a black unit which can look like a big black hole in a small space.

What about the cables? Any decent oak unit should have pre-drilled holes in the back. If it doesn’t, it’s not a TV unit, it’s just a cupboard. Ours are all ready for your kit.
How do I clean it? Don’t use those nasty supermarket sprays. Just a damp cloth and maybe a bit of clear wax once a year to keep the wood from drying out. Simple as that.
